N.J. Falo is an Official Colorado Buffalo!

The first commit of the 2015 class is now part of the team.

Out of the Sacramento area, N.J. Falo knew early that he wanted to play for Coach Mac, so he verbally committed to CU about a year ago and has been solid ever since. Welcome aboard, N.J.! You can read his bio or watch some film here at cubuffs.com

N.J. Falo

Image courtesy of Buff Stampede

Position: Outside Linebacker
Measurables: 6-2/225 lbs.
40 Yard Dash: N/A
High School: Inderkum (Sacramento, CA) H.S.

Rankings
:
- Rivals: 3-star, 5.5
- 247Sports: 4-star
- Scout: 3-star
- ESPN: 3-star

Other Schools of Interest: Eastern Washington (o), Northern Colorado (o), Cal Poly (o), Washington, Washington State, UCLA, Michigan

Status: Verbal to Colorado

Notes: From Rivals ($): Falo will not turn 17 years old until next month but he is already a solid 6-foot-2.5, 230-pounds. He earned first-team all-league honors as a tight end and also starred as a linebacker as a junior.

"I am pretty sure Colorado is recruiting me for defense," Falo said.
"I am pretty sure they are recruiting me as an outside linebacker/defensive end hybrid type of player."
